Polish Legion
The Polish Legion (s) refers to the following Polish military units in different epochs and countries:
- Polish Legion (French Army) , troops deployed in Milan in 1796 by Jan Henryk Dąbrowski and in Strasbourg in 1798 by General Kniaziewicz with the permission of the French government
- Polish Legion (Portugal) , planned by Józef Bem in 1833 , but failed in the establishment of a union of Poles emigrated from France for the Portuguese King Peter I.
- Polish legions in Hungary , founded by Józef Wysocki during the revolution of 1848/49 in the Austrian Empire
- Polish Legions (1914–1918) , independent formation of the Austro-Hungarian Army
